Matlab仪表指数识别系统源码及项目说明文件

版权申诉
0 下载量 134 浏览量 更新于2024-12-19 收藏 2.1MB ZIP 举报
资源摘要信息:"该资源是一个完整的基于Matlab的仪表指数识别系统项目,包含了源代码以及项目说明文档。该系统采用霍夫曼变换方法,通过对图像中的仪表指针进行框定并计算直线角度,结合量程的比例换算,最终得到仪表的计数结果。本项目不仅适合于学生课程设计、期末大作业以及毕业设计使用,也适合于对Matlab编程和图像处理有兴趣的技术学习者进行参考和学习。 Matlab是一种高性能的数值计算环境和第四代编程语言,广泛应用于算法开发、数据可视化、数据分析以及数值计算等领域。Matlab提供的丰富工具箱,尤其在图像处理、信号处理、控制系统、金融工程等应用中具有显著优势。 霍夫曼变换方法是一种基于图像处理的算法,主要用于检测和识别图像中的特定形状,如线条、圆形等。在本项目中,霍夫曼变换被用来识别仪表盘上的指针位置,这是仪表指数识别系统的关键步骤之一。 框定直线计算角度是图像处理中的另一项技术,它涉及到图像预处理、边缘检测、特征提取等步骤。通过这些步骤,系统能够定位指针的直线,并通过计算其与水平轴的夹角来进一步分析指针所指示的数值。 量程的比例换算则是将检测到的角度映射到仪表的具体读数上。由于不同的仪表可能有不同的量程和刻度,因此需要根据仪表的特定量程和刻度规则来计算最终的数值读数。 整个系统的设计需要具备一定的Matlab编程基础和图像处理知识。用户在使用本资源时,应该具备如下基础知识:Matlab基础语法、图像处理基本概念、以及线性代数和数值分析的基础知识。这对于理解代码逻辑、进行调试和可能的系统优化至关重要。 该资源中的源码项目是一个很好的学习材料,通过分析和运行这个项目,用户可以加深对Matlab编程的理解,提高解决实际问题的能力。此外,对于那些正在寻找实际项目案例进行研究的学生和技术人员来说,这个项目同样具有很高的参考价值。 文件名称project_code_0628暗示了源码的版本或创建日期,这有助于用户追踪不同版本的改进和更新。总的来说,本资源是对Matlab及其在图像处理领域应用的一个全面展示,对于学习者来说是一个宝贵的学习平台。"